Darrell Despain Obituary

1933 ~ 2014
Darrell Lorus Despain, 80, passed away July 29, 2014 in Provo.
He was born October 16, 1933 in Axtell to Clare and Mabel Despain. He married Margie Hazel Dennison, September 25, 1953 in the Manti Temple.
Darrell graduated from Gunnison Valley High School and Snow College. He was by trade a farmer and also a truck driver. Darrell was instrumental in installing pipe on the Axtell culinary and irrigation systems. He served as water master of Willow Creek Irrigation for about 20 years. He enjoyed the mountains, camping, hunting and fishing with family and friends.
He is survived by his wife, Margie; children, Valarie (Burke) Black, Sherrie Memmott, Kim (Carma) Despain, Kent (Mary) Despain and Clayton (Vickie) Despain; 20 grandchildren; 51 great-grandchildren; siblings, Phyllis (Don) Quarnberg, Don Rae (Eunice) Despain and Charles (Annette) Despain.
He is preceded in death by his parents; sister, Claris (Marden) Stone; grandson, Jared Despain.
Funeral services will be held on Monday, August 4, 2014 at 11:00 in the Axtell LDS Ward Chapel, where friends may call on Sunday evening from 6 to 8 or on Monday from 9:30 to 10:30.
Burial will be in the Mayfield Cemetery. Funeral directors, Magleby Mortuary, Richfield, Salina and Manti.
